when you run an attack style defense, you are susceptible to draw plays, misdirection plays etc....especially with young players!
Chizik touched on it but the second level of the defense looked like they hadn't diagrammed a single running play their opponent might run. They got to their gaps but they were getting kicked out because their fits weren't right. That is on Cross.
